Very nice feel when playing.

I bought these drumsticks, because i had only one pair left to play with. Now im in love with these ones.

Also ive heard that Vic Firth makes good drumsticks, so i got Nova to get intodruced to Vic Firth. I tend to break drumsticks very often, so i didnt want to get very expensive ones.

For 6 EUR, these drumsticks are excellent! They're nice weight for me and are even better than the other ones i had. I could even suggest getting 5B's for grown ups, as im only 13 years old, but weight of drumsticks is personal preference.

Only problem i have with black drumsticks is that they leave black marks on my drum heads, but that is not a problem, because you can easily clean them off.

I would reccomend these drumsticks for everyone, who likes light drumsticks. They are not heavy, and easy to play with for new drummers.

For 6 EUR you cant expect more.

Good sticks for practicing.

Vic Firth Nova series is slightly lower quality than standard Vics. I find all Nova sticks heavier and easier to brake. However some peaces are better than others as the quality is not so consistent with Novas. Overall these sticks are good and next time I would not buy Black finish as it leaves black marks on my drum heads.
